PILGRIMAGE TO GALLIPOLI

BY ENGLISH RELATIVES OF THE FALLEN.

(Rec. December 14, 7.15 p.m.)

London, December 13. The Norwegian steam yacht Meteor is making two Mediterranean cruises from Marseilles in March and April respectively, including a special visit to the Anzac, Suvla, and Cape Helles battlefields. ’ Many English relatives of the Gallipoli fallen are making tho pilgrim-age.—Aus.-N.Z. Cable Assn.
